Amir John Haddad – EL AMIR records flamenco guitar on the new James Bond – ‘No Time To Die’ – Soundtrack composed by Hans Zimmer.
The award winning Spanish flamenco guitarist Amir John Haddad – El Amir from Hans Zimmer’s Orchestra is featured on the new James Bond ‘No Time To Die’ film score.
The world of film and music has never been quite so excited with the long-awaited launch of the latest James Bond movie ‘No Time To Die’. The film score, written by German film composer and music producer, Hans Zimmer (Gladiator, Da Vinci Code, The Lion King, Pirates Of The Caribbean, Dunkirk, Mission Impossible II), features the award winning Spanish flamenco guitarist El Amir, considered to be one of the most skilful, soulful and recognised flamenco guitar soloists of today, as well as an amazing guitar virtuoso and multi-instrumentalist.

For the epic ‘No Time To Die’ soundtrack, Hans Zimmer called upon his long time friend, the incredibly skilled, award winning guitarist El Amir, the one musician capable of merging the sound of the flamenco guitar within a Hans Zimmer soundtrack and blend those two worlds effortlessly together.

“When I received a call from Hans Zimmer, asking me to record flamenco guitar on the Sound track of new James Bond film ‘No Time To Die’, I was of course excited to be part of this amazing musical production,” says El Amir. “Arriving in London to meet Hans Zimmer and the director Cary Fukunaga to discuss the soundtrack, was a mission in itself with a cancelled then delayed flight from Tahiti, no boarding pass shown at the boarding gate in Paris and, having to purchase a new flight to London and arriving at the studio just in time to meet the whole team.
After the meeting finished I talked to Hans about the emotions of the scenes and the additional musical elements required for the soundtrack. At that time, none of my parts had been scored, so it was a case of having that mind-set and letting my emotions flow from the guitar, which we recorded at renowned producer Stephen Lipson’s Studio.”

“I’ve always been a huge Bond fan”, says El Amir. “I think every movie has that perfect balance of action, romance, love, intrigue, thrill, drama…so many elements that makes every Bond movie very exciting. I was absolutely thrilled about receiving Hans’s proposal for this movie and I am very thankful for that, it was a big honour.”
About El Amir
El Amir has been collaborating with Hans Zimmer for the last three years as his new guitar soloist for the massive and mesmerising show The World of Hans Zimmer, a symphonic celebration, as well as being featured on some of Hans’s latest and famous Hollywood film soundtracks such as The Rhythm Section (Jude Law), Sponge Bob 3 – On the Run, Boss Baby 2 and recently on Army of Thieves (Netflix).
Having first started playing guitar aged seven, performed on stage from the age of twelve and after studying flamenco culture and the music at just fourteen, he started teaching students and adults, whilst continuing to study with maestro and flamenco guru Pepe Justicia the many levels about flamenco guitar and the culture of Andalusia.
El Amir is now considered to be one of the most skilful, soulful and recognised flamenco guitar soloists of today. As well as an amazing guitar virtuoso and multiinstrumentalist, he was nominated for the Latin Grammies in 2004 with Radio Tarifa & 2012 with renowned Spanish flamenco pop band Chambao and also awarded a silver medal at the Global Music Awards 2019 & in 2020 with his new album Andalucía.
